Action item (P1, owner: Devan): Implement a circuit breaker around calls to the Quillmark pricing API. During the incident, retries amplified load and extended the outage by 40 minutes. Use a half-open probe interval of 30s and surface breaker state in the Lanternfall metrics board. The design proposal is drafted on the page below.

wiki page, bagef-yajof: https://sentry.sivrelcloud.corp/board

FillCast is Orbelle Vending's restock planner. It ingests nightly telemetry from each machine, forecasts depletion per slot, and emits driver routes every morning at 05:00. As a new team member, start by reading the forecasting model notes in the shared drive, then run the planner locally against the sandbox fleet. Never point a local run at production telemetry; the scheduler will double-book drivers. Access requests go through your onboarding buddy. If anything in the setup guide is unclear, ask the platform team directly.

alerts address for kafof-bagag: kasael@olvarqdyn.corp

TICKET: Hunt down leaked file descriptors in Quillgate worker pool

Under sustained load, Quillgate workers exhaust descriptors after roughly six hours. I traced the leak to the retry path in the archive fetcher: when a checksum mismatch occurs, the temp handle is never closed before re-enter. The attached patch wraps the fetch in a guard and adds a counter metric. Please verify the guard also covers the timeout branch. The failing build's trace token is reproduced below for reference.

trace token, yahof-yadup: htk21_3e52fc440779ed8614351